Abstract

The utility model discloses a kind of flute of mediation tone, belong to musical instrument field, its technical scheme is as follows, including flute head, flute body, flute tail, the flute head is slidably connected with flute body, the flute body is slidably connected with flute tail, aperture blowing is provided with the flute head, the flute body and flute tail are cylindrical, the flute body on flute tail with being provided with sound hole, the sound hole is provided with button, the flute head is provided with round table-like sleeve pipe with flute body junction, the less side of described sleeve pipe thickness is connected with flute head, the larger side of described sleeve pipe thickness is connected with flute body, the advantages of making high pitch flute tone more mellow and full with reduction audio.

Background technology
Flute is high pitch rhythm instrument main in modern orchestral music and chamber music, belongs to wooden pipe pleasure, and external form is one and opened There is the cylindrical type long tube of several sound holes, in western musical instrument, wind instrument that flute belongs in woodwind instrument, the hair of flute Sound principle is more other, and musical instrument is more special, and it is to be produced the pressure change excited gas spring of continuity positive/negative-pressure by aperture blowing and sent out Sound, therefore air inlet end external form curvature has suitable influence with angle folded by the inner edge of mouthpiece hole, angle is smaller, and tone color is more brilliant bright Beautiful, bass is then because of the less and less dynamics sense of low frequency, and high pitch is then easily out of control and blow out overtone or more sharp or thin sound Color, then tone color has dark and gloomy sensation to angle greatly, and bass tonequality is simpler and more honest, but the sensation for also easily having sound to write freely and easily not open.
Tone, loudness, tone color are three principal characters of musical sound, and people are exactly to distinguish sound according to them.
Loudness:The size of the subjective perceived sounds of people(It is commonly called as volume), by " amplitude " and people from being determined with a distance from sound source, shake Width is bigger, and loudness is bigger, and the distance of people and sound source is smaller, and loudness is bigger(Unit:Decibel dB).
Tone:The height of sound(High pitch, bass), by " frequency "(Determine, frequency more high-pitched tone is higher(Cps Hz, Hertz, 20~20000Hz of human auditory system scope.20Hz hereinafter referred to as infrasounds, 20000Hz is referred above to ultrasonic wave).
Tone color:Also known as timbre, waveform determine the tone color of sound, and sound has difference because of the characteristic of different objects material Characteristic, tone color are a kind of abstract thing in itself, but waveform be this it is abstract intuitively show, have different timbres, waveform is then not Together, different tone colors can be differentiated completely by waveform.
Publication No. CN101707057A Chinese patent discloses inflexion flute, and it passes through in flute head and the insertion of flute body Pipe connects flute head and flute body, while has fenestra and stomata and adjustable fenestra and stomata weight in flute head and inner tube junction Close and separate, although this mode can be overlapped and separated the purpose for reaching regulation flute tone color with stomata by fenestra, The tone of flute could not be adjusted, in general flute tone is higher and relatively more sharp, reduces the comfort of hearer.

Design principle of the present utility model is:
Make sonic frequency reduce by setting round table-like sleeve pipe 2 to be delivered to the thicker position of sleeve pipe 2 in sound wave, and then make High pitch is more mellow and fuller caused by flute, avoids sharp tone from influenceing the comfort of hearer.
Embodiment:A kind of flute for reconciling tone, as shown in figure 1, including flute is first 1, flute body 3, flute tail 4, flute first 1 is not advise Then cylindrical tube, first 1 middle part of flute are provided with aperture blowing 11, and player can make flute send sound to blowing at aperture blowing 11, with reference to Fig. 2, Fig. 3, the first 1 axis direction one end of flute are provided with intubation 12, and 12 diameters of intubation are smaller than the diameter of flute head 1, and flute body 3 is regular cylindrical shape, The axis direction both sides of flute body 3, which are connected, also an intubation 12, and flute body 3 and first 1 connection end of flute are provided with sleeve pipe 2, sleeve pipe 2 including body 21, Pipe shoulder 24, body 21 are round table-like, and cylindrical tube chamber 22, the diameter of tube chamber 22 and the outside diameter phase of intubation 12 are provided with body 21 Together, the axis of tube chamber 22 overlaps with the axis of body 21, and the pipe shoulder 24 of ring-type is connected in the both ends of body 21 in the axial direction, is dismounting Finger, which can be connected to skid when avoiding plugging sleeve pipe 2 on pipe shoulder 24, during sleeve pipe 2 influences the installation and dismounting of sleeve pipe 2;In tube chamber 22 Provided with annular flange 23, the diameter of flange 23 is smaller than intubation 12;When connecting flute first 1 with flute body 3, the intubation 12 on flute first 1 is inserted Enter into the tube chamber 22 of the less side of the thickness of body 21, intubation 12 is abutted with flange 23, afterwards by the intubation of the side of flute body 3 12 are inserted into the tube chamber 22 of the opposite side of body 21, intubation 12 is abutted with flange 23, set flange 23 to avoid flute in sleeve pipe 2 First 1 collides with when mounted with the intubation 12 of flute body 3 causes the tone color of damage influence flute.
With reference to Fig. 1, Fig. 2, in playing procedure, when player blows at aperture blowing 11, now air shakes in flute Dynamic sounding, when sound wave is delivered at sleeve pipe 2, because sleeve pipe 2 is larger in one end thickness close to flute body 3, sound wave is delivered to herein It is not easy to vibrate during the larger region of relative thickness, then frequency reduces, the corresponding step-down of tone, while ambassador does not grow thickness area scope Flute can still send high pitch but no longer sharp;The frequency of sound wave is reduced by the effect of sleeve pipe 2 reduces tone, and then makes biography The sound being delivered in human ear is no longer sharp, and makes musical sound more soft mellow and full in the case of not losing high pitch, gives people to feel when playing Feel more comfortable and enjoy.
With reference to Fig. 1, Fig. 4, sleeve pipe 2 can also be heaved close to the side of flute body 3, sleeve pipe 2 is added close to one end thickness of flute body 3 Greatly, also can reach reduces the effect of frequency of sound wave.
With reference to Fig. 2, Fig. 3, intubation 12 of the flute body 3 away from first 1 side of flute is inserted on flute tail 4, and flute body 3 on flute tail 4 with opening There is sound hole 31, the hole rank 37 of cylindrical tube is fixed with sound hole 31, end face of the hole rank 37 away from sound hole 31 is smooth, with reference to Fig. 7, figure 8, flute body 3 and flute tail 4 are provided with some jack-posts 35, and the axis direction of jack-post 35 is the radial direction of flute body 3 and flute tail 4, jack-post Rotating shaft 33 is rotatably connected to along the axis direction of flute body 3 and flute tail 4 between 35, some flattened cylindrical shapes are fixed with rotating shaft 33 Keycap 32, with reference to Fig. 5, Fig. 6, keycap 32 is provided with the flattened cylindrical shape sealing gasket 38 of quality of rubber materials close to the end face of hole rank 37, Keycap 32 can live the upper surface of hole rank 37 by the revolving coverage method of rotating shaft 33;The hole rank 37 for setting end face smooth can facilitate hole rank 37 is complete All standing, pressing surface is avoided covering is not exclusively caused flute gas leakage effect tone at sound hole 31 for the sound hole 31 of arc-shaped Tone color;Set keycap 32 to ensure to cover all hole rank 37, avoid human hand pressing offset bore rank 37 from making hole rank covering endless Entirely;Set sealing gasket 38 to ensure that the air in covering openings rank 37 of keycap 32 will not flow out between keycap 32 and hole rank 37, enter One step ensures that flute will not detonieren.
With reference to Fig. 1, Fig. 7, when being played wind instruments after assembling flute, pressing different keycaps 32 by finger makes keycap 32 Covering openings rank 37 makes flute send different musical sounds, coordinates corresponding fingering to play out graceful melody according to music score, when need When playing out specific tone and needing to cover multiple hole ranks 37, player is set only to press a keycap using rotating shaft 33 32 keycap 32 that can make to be connected with rotating shaft 33 covering openings rank 37, savings simultaneously operate, while can also be by the finger under saving Other keycap 32 is pressed, flute is sent other tones, makes more mild and indirect melodious, the sense more comfortably enjoyed to hearer of melody Feel.
With reference to Fig. 7, Fig. 8, side is rotatably connected to annulate shaft 39, axis and the rotating shaft 33 of annulate shaft 39 in the axial direction for rotating shaft 33 Axis is overlapped, and annulate shaft 39 is rotatablely connected away from the side of rotating shaft 33 and jack-post 35, button 5 is fixed with annulate shaft 39, button 5 can pass through The revolving coverage method of annulate shaft 39 lives hole rank 37, sets annulate shaft 39 and button 5 to coordinate keycap 32 and rotating shaft 33 to make the fingering of flute more more Sample, you can make flute play out more tones, improve the applicability of flute;Rotating shaft 33 is fixed with L shapes close to the side of annulate shaft 39 Baffle plate 34, baffle plate 34 extended at annulate shaft 39, and annulate shaft 39 is fixed with briquetting 6 close to the side of rotating shaft 33, and briquetting 6 is connected to baffle plate 34 upper ends;When pressing keycap 32, annulate shaft 39 rotates around jack-post 35, now the lifting of baffle plate 34, and baffle plate 34 drags the lifting of briquetting 6, makes Keycap 32 and button 5 covering openings rank 37 simultaneously, then make the lifting of briquetting 6 during pressing keys 5, now briquetting 6 separates with baffle plate 34 Keycap 32 can't be made to cover hole rank 37, then flute can be made to produce another different tone, further improve being applicable for flute Property;The length direction of elongated spring steel wire 36, the length direction of spring steel wire 36 and flute is fixed between briquetting 6 and jack-post 35 Identical, spring steel wire 36 can make button 5 be kept away from hole rank 37;The lifting of briquetting 6 in pressing keys 5, decontrol spring after button 5 Briquetting 6 is retracted original position by steel wire 36, and spring steel wire 36 retracts briquetting 6 after keycap 32 is pressed, while briquetting 6 is by baffle plate 34 Original position is retracted, keycap 32 is automatically reset, sets spring steel wire 36 that keycap 32 and button 5 can be made to automatically reset, now keycap 32 With button 5 away from hole rank 37, avoid keycap 32 and button 5 from covering hole rank 37 always and influence flute and produce a variety of tones, while not The convenient and practical property of flute is improved with manual operation.
Specific implementation process:First by separated flute is first 1, flute body 3, flute tail 4 take out from case, then sleeve pipe 2 taken out, afterwards Intubation 12 on flute first 1 and flute body 3 is inserted into the both sides of sleeve pipe 2, and makes the larger one end of the thickness of sleeve pipe 2 close to flute body 3, afterwards Intubation 12 of the flute body 3 away from the side of sleeve pipe 2 is inserted into flute tail 4, completes the installation to flute.
When playing wind instruments flute, player blows at aperture blowing 11, afterwards gas sounding in flute first 1, when sound wave is delivered to When at sleeve pipe 2, because sleeve pipe 2 is larger in one end thickness close to flute body 3, when sound wave is delivered to the larger region of relative thickness herein It is not easy to vibrate, then sonic frequency reduces, the corresponding step-down of tone, while ambassador's flute can still not send height to thickness area scope Sound but not sharp, and then make hearer feel more comfortable, while coordinate different pressing keycaps 32 and button 5 to cover hole rank 37 Method flute is produced different tones, and then flute is played a variety of tunes, improve the applicability of flute.
